Discovery is a crucial phase in the litigation process where both parties exchange relevant information and evidence to assess the strengths and weaknesses of claims and defenses. Through the attainment of pertinent facts, we can establish a strong legal strategy and position to protect your rights and interests effectively. Types of Discovery Requests: 1. Interrogatories: These are written questions submitted to you by the opposing party. Your responses will provide detailed information about the circumstances, events, or individuals involved in the dispute. 2. Request for Production of Documents: This type of request demands the production of specific documents or materials relevant to the case such as contracts, emails, photographs, or any evidence that supports your claims or defenses. 3. Requests for Admission: The opposing party may seek admissions or denials of specific allegations or facts related to the case. It is essential to carefully review each request and provide truthful responses within the given timeframe. Key Guidelines for Answering Discovery: 1. Review the Discovery Requests: Thoroughly read and understand each question or request, ensuring you grasp the intent behind it before responding. Take note of any deadlines imposed by the court or opposing counsel. 2. Consult with Your Legal Team: Before drafting your responses, consult with our experienced legal team to clarify any doubts, seek guidance, and strategize the most appropriate answers considering the facts and circumstances of the case. 3. Be Honest and Accurate: Your responses must be accurate, honest, and based on your best knowledge and recollection. Providing false or misleading information can irreparably harm your case. 4. Organize and Prepare Relevant Documentation: Gather and organize all relevant documents, electronic records, or other tangible evidence that support your responses. This will ensure that accurate information is presented and increase the strength of your position. 5. Timely and Complete Responses: Ensure that your answers are provided within the specified timeframe and address all aspects of the discovery requests. Failure to respond in a timely or complete manner can lead to negative consequences, including sanctions from the court. 6. Privilege and Objections: If any response or document is subject to privilege, state the grounds for the privilege and assert the objection appropriately. If an objection is being made, provide a concise and valid explanation for withholding the information. When you respond to a discovery request, you should make sure to do it within the timeframe listed in the discovery request or in the scheduling order if the judge issued one. In some cases, the judge will hold a court conference to establish a timeframe for discovery, motions, and the trial.
